Why Proxies Alone Are Insufficient in 2026

Modern platforms correlate traffic using multiple identity dimensions:

  • IP history, ASN type, and routing behaviour
  • Browser fingerprints (Canvas, WebGL, Audio, fonts, timezone)
  • Cookies, local storage, and session persistence
  • Behavioural timing and interaction patterns

Without browser isolation, even clean residential or mobile IPs can be flagged due to fingerprint reuse or cross-session leakage. BitBrowser anti-browser mitigates this risk by assigning each proxy session its own fully isolated browser profile.

Identity Alignment in 2026: Network, Browser, and Session

Successful automation stacks in 2026 align three layers:

  1. Network identity (residential or mobile proxy)
  2. Browser identity (fingerprint, storage, device signals via BitBrowser anti-browser)
  3. Session logic (sticky duration, rotation boundaries, task design)

BitBrowser anti-browser provides the control layer that prevents unnatural combinations — such as shared browser fingerprints across accounts or mobile carrier IPs paired with desktop-only browser signals.
